What is Double Glazing?

Double glazing refers to a window or door system that incorporates two layers of glass with a space between them, typically filled with air or inert gas like argon. This design significantly improves insulation, reducing heat loss and noise pollution. The concept is simple yet effective, providing a barrier that keeps your home warmer in winter and cooler in summer.

Types of Double Glazing Available in Millport

When considering double glazing, it's important to understand the different types available. Each type offers unique benefits and may be more suitable for certain homes or preferences.

uPVC Double Glazing

uPVC (unplasticised polyvinyl chloride) is a popular choice for double glazing frames due to its durability, low maintenance, and cost-effectiveness. uPVC frames are available in various colours and styles, allowing homeowners to choose a design that complements their home's aesthetic.

Aluminium Double Glazing

Aluminium frames are known for their strength and slim profile, making them ideal for modern homes. They are also highly durable and resistant to corrosion, although they may not offer the same level of insulation as uPVC or timber frames.

Timber Double Glazing

For those who prefer a more traditional look, timber frames offer a classic aesthetic. While they require more maintenance than uPVC or aluminium, timber frames provide excellent insulation and can be customised to match the style of older properties.

Maintenance of Double Glazed Windows

Double glazed windows require minimal maintenance, but regular care can extend their lifespan and ensure they continue to perform effectively.

Cleaning Tips

To keep your double glazed windows looking their best, clean the glass regularly with a mild detergent and water. Avoid abrasive cleaners that could scratch the glass or damage the frames. For uPVC frames, a simple wipe with a damp cloth is usually sufficient.

Inspecting Seals

Periodically check the seals around your double glazed windows for any signs of wear or damage. Damaged seals can lead to drafts and reduced insulation, so it's important to address any issues promptly.

Addressing Condensation

While double glazing reduces condensation, it can still occur, particularly in older units. If you notice condensation between the panes, it may indicate a problem with the seal. In such cases, it's best to consult a professional to assess and resolve the issue.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• What is the lifespan of double glazed windows? Double glazed windows typically last between 20 to 25 years, depending on the quality of the materials and installation.
  • Can double glazing be repaired? Yes, many issues with double glazing, such as damaged seals or broken panes, can be repaired by a professional.
  • Is planning permission required for double glazing? In most cases, planning permission is not required for double glazing. However, it's always best to check with your local authority, especially if you live in a listed building or conservation area.
  • How does double glazing affect property value? Double glazing can increase property value by improving energy efficiency, security, and aesthetic appeal.
  • Are there any grants available for double glazing? Some government schemes and local councils offer grants or incentives for energy-efficient home improvements, including double glazing. Check with your local authority for available options.
  • What is the difference between double and triple glazing? Triple glazing includes an additional pane of glass, offering even greater insulation and noise reduction than double glazing. However, it is also more expensive.
